
Here we answer "What is the square root of 3654 (√3654) in simplest radical form?" The square root of 3654 in its simplest form means to get the number 3654 inside the radical √ as low as possible.
Here is how to do that! First we write the square root of 3654 like this:
√3654
The largest perfect square of the factors of 3654 is 9. We can therefore convert √3654 like this:
√9 × 406
Next, we separate the numbers inside the √ as such:
√9 × √406
√9 is a perfect square that equals 3. We can therefore put 3 outside the radical and get the final answer to square root of 3654 in simplest radical form as follows:
3√406
